One of the key ones are the net-drivers-2.[45] queues, which are staging areas for sending net-driver-related patches to Marcelo and Linus. With the "bug fixes only" freeze in 2.6, I took the opportunity to send some of the non-bugfix patches to a new pair of queues, "net-drivers-2.[45]-exp", with "-exp" meaning experimental. The contents of net-drivers-2.[45]-exp will be patches pending for Marcelo or Linus, but ones that need to "stew" for a little while. Brand new features and drivers will sit here for a week or two, usually, to allow for greater public review and testing. See upcoming 2.4 and 2.6 postings for BitKeeper and patch URLs. Jeff
